How Much Should We Pay Women to Have Kids
Original Air Date: July 5, 2008
Show Category:
Family
Show Description: I think the biggest threat facing Western civilization is not the environment, the economy or even Islam. The largest threat: not having enough babies. I'll go so far as say that we should pay women at least $15,000 for every child they have. Join the conversation as we look at the value of children, and how most of us are missing the boat.
